I have a system that receives data from other systems for auditing purposes. One of these systems uses Splunk and I have a need to parse the queries. I am hoping someone can point me to a grammar for the Splunk language (Antlr, BNF, etc.).

Here is the search BNF: https://gist.github.com/ChrisYounger/e51f9c3aba0f1ed02e5caee7d4a6128b
Datatypes BNF: https://gist.github.com/ChrisYounger/520bdb1a7c8b22f5210213f83a3ab2db

I generated these by running /opt/splunk/bin/splunk btool searchbnf list on a fairly default Splunk 7.2 instance.
